Our 120 remote acres are adjacent to Shasta Trinity National Forest in the beautiful Cascade Range between Mt. Lassen and Mt. Shasta in Northern California. It's a working ranch with tree farms, animals, hydroelectric power, sawmill, gardens, orchards, creeks, springs, trails, and our camp alongside Kosk Creek. We're 54 miles from Redding off of 299E, (about 1-1/2 hour drive). DO NOT TAKE ROAD 11 FROM THE NORTH, IT IS CLOSED! PIease try to ignore the "car art" in the Pit River Tribe's Rancheria as you're coming here. Drive right through it, it's no reflection on us. The last mile or so of the road here can be pretty rough, but on arrival, you'll know it's worth the trip! No Cell phone service available here, so it's the perfect opportunity to unplug. We do have a land line up at the house in case of an emergency. Also, if you really need it, WiFi is available at the house.

Even the drivers on Interstate 5 can’t help but be captivated by Mount Shasta. The largest volcanic peak in the contiguous United States with a summit at over 14,000 feet, the mountain features endless surrounding wilderness with a number of gorgeous cabin rentals. Look for camping cabin stays lakeside near Lake Siskiyou, Castle Lake, or Lake Shasta further south, near the spectacular McCloud River (a great place for boating and fishing), or within the enormous and eclectic Shasta-Trinity National Forest. Both basic bunkhouse cabins and larger, family-friendly cabins and chalets pepper the North State as great home bases for Mount Shasta vacations, many with wood stoves, free wifi, fire pits, and full kitchens. And those staying in Mount Shasta vacation rentals can find plenty to do no matter the season. Summertime is a paradise for campers, hikers, backpackers, and even mountaineers with ice axes and crampons who want to summit the always snow-capped Shasta. Late spring brings fishing at McCloud, and wintertime always entices skiers to Mount Shasta and Sugarloaf parks.
